Ingredients:

  • 8 oz orecchiette pasta (or other short pasta like rotini or penne)
  • 1 lb skinless boneless chicken thighs
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• ½ teaspoon chili powder
  • Salt and black pepper (to taste)
  • 2 tablespoons olive oil
  • ⅓ cup basil pesto (store-bought or homemade)
  • 3 tablespoons Greek yogurt
  • 2 tablespoons mayonnaise
  • 2 tablespoons freshly squeezed lime juice
  • 1 cup corn kernels (cooked – fresh, frozen, or canned and drained work well)
  • 1 red bell pepper (diced)
  • 6 strips beef beef bacon (cooked and sliced into bite-sized pieces)
  • Fresh basil (chopped, for garnish)
  • Salt and pepper (to taste)
  • Cooking Instructions

    Let’s get started on this delicious pasta salad!

    First, we need to prepare our chicken. Pat the chicken thighs dry with paper towels. This helps them get a better sear. In a medium bowl, toss the chicken thighs with Italian seasoning, chili powder, and a generous pinch of salt and black pepper. Make sure each piece is nicely coated. He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at. Once the oil is shimmering, carefully add the seasoned chicken thighs. Cook for about 6-8 minutes per side, or until the chicken is cooked through and has a nice golden-brown crust. The internal temperature should reach 165°F (74°C). Once cooked, remove the chicken from the skillet and let it rest on a cutting board for about 5-10 minutes. This resting period is crucial for keeping the chicken juicy and tender. After resting, dice the chicken into bite-sized pieces.

    While the chicken is resting, it’s time to cook the pasta. Bring a large pot of salted water to a rolling boil. Add the orecchiette pasta (or your chosen short pasta) and cook according to package directions until al dente. Al dente means the pasta should be tender but still have a slight bite to it – we don’t want mushy pasta! Once cooked, drain the pasta thoroughly in a colander. You can rinse it briefly with cool water to stop the cooking process and prevent it from sticking, especially if you won’t be mixing the salad right away. Set the drained pasta aside.

    Now, let’s assemble the creamy dressing that will bring all our ingredients together. In a medium bowl, combine the basil pesto, Greek yogurt, and mayonnaise. Whisk these ingredients together until they are smooth and well incorporated. The Greek yogurt adds a bit of tang and creaminess without being too heavy, while the mayonnaise provides a classic smooth texture. Next, stir in the freshly squeezed lime juice. The lime juice is essential for adding a bright, zesty note that cuts through the richness of the other ingredients and really elevates the overall flavor profile of the salad. Taste the dressing and add salt and pepper as needed. Remember that the pesto already contains salt, so season cautiously.

    It’s time to bring everything together! In a large mixing bowl, combine the cooked and drained pasta, the diced cooked chicken, the cooked corn kernels, and the diced red bell pepper. Add about half of the prepared dressing to the bowl and gently toss to coat everything evenly. You want to make sure every piece of pasta and chicken is touched by that delicious dressing. Now, add the cooked and sliced beef beef bacon to the salad. The beef beef bacon will provide a wonderful smoky and salty counterpoint to the other flavors. Add more dressing as needed, tasting as you go, until the salad is dressed to your liking. You might not need all of the dressing, or you might prefer it a little more saucy.

    Finally, we’ll finish and serve this delightful salad. Gently stir in about half of the chopped fresh basil. This adds a burst of fresh, herbaceous aroma and flavor right before serving. Taste the salad one last time and adjust seasonings with salt and pepper if necessary. For the best flavor, allow the pasta salad to chill in the refrigerator for at least 30 minutes before serving. This allows the flavors to meld and deepen. When you’re ready to serve, garnish generously with the remaining chopped fresh basil. This salad is fantastic served chilled or at room temperature. It’s a complete meal on its own, or it can be a fantastic side dish for barbecues and gatherings. Enjoy the amazing combination of flavors and textures!

    Frequently Asked Questions:

    Can I make this pasta salad ahead of time?

    Absolutely! In fact, making this Chicken and Corn Pasta Salad with Beef Beef Bacon ahead of time is highly recommended. The flavors have a chance to meld and deepen, making it even more delicious. I suggest preparing it a few hours to a day in advance and storing it, covered, in the refrigerator.

    What kind of pasta works best?

    While I used rotini in this recipe for its ability to hold sauce, many pasta shapes work wonderfully. Consider elbow macaroni, penne, farfalle (bow-tie pasta), or even fusilli. The key is to choose a pasta with nooks and crannies that will capture all that delicious creamy dressing and bits of chicken and beef beef bacon.

    How long does the beef beef bacon last in the salad?

    The beef beef bacon will maintain its crispness for a day or two after preparation, especially when stored properly in the refrigerator. If you’re concerned about it losing its crunch, you can always reserve some of the crispy beef beef bacon to sprinkle on top just before serving.
